Consultants

Qualified consultants backed by their experience and training at the Tavistock Centre.

Careers in Depth, formerly known as Tavistock Career & Educational Consultation, was founded in 1952 at the Tavistock Centre. Informed by psychological principles, we believe that career ideas and attitudes evolve alongside personal development.

We offer a range of services helping people to address dilemmas in their education and working lives.

The Careers in Depth team consists of qualified experienced consultants who come from a variety of relevant core disciplines. All have pursued different specialisations, often through work and training in the Tavistock Clinic. All work part-time in Career & Educational Consultation and are involved variously in clinical, occupational, Educational, Developmental psychology, student counselling, Psychoanalysis, recruitment, organisational and management development. This breadth of experience is brought to bear on the career consultation process.

Head of Service: Errica Moustaki

Errica MoustakiErrica Moustaki BA(Hons), MA Clin.Psychol., Mbr.TSP, Mbr.BCP
Errica, Careers in Depth Director, is a UK and international Leadership Development Consultant, Business and Career Coach. Her work is underpinned by substantive academic and professional qualifications spanning clinical psychology and psychotherapy through to organisational consulting and business coaching. Since her postgraduate specialist psychotherapy training at the Tavistock Centre she has over 20 years’ experience as a consultants’ trainer and career/Business coaching supervisor.
Errica assists her clients to align personal career aspirations and realise their unique potential, by facilitating a better understanding of the sources and contexts of what may prevent them applying their strengths and expertise effectively.
She offers career consultation to individuals from all walks of life (both to those who are self funded and to those sponsored by their organizations) including senior executives, board members and teams, in the UK and elsewhere, on a broad spectrum of needs including career transition and leadership development, role consultation, difficult employees, conflict resolution. She facilitates team work in international residential conferences on leadership development.
She has been visiting tutor, supervisor and lecturer in a variety of training programmes in the UK (Tavistock Centre), USA, Israel and the Netherlands. She co-edited Crisis At Adolescence: An Object Relations Approach. New York: Jason Aronson, 1992

 

Jina BarrettJina Barrett BA, HDipEd, CQSW, MA(Consltn)
Jina Barrett is an organisational and career development consultant. She trained as a psychoanalytic psychotherapist at the Tavistock Clinic and now works with both individuals and groups  in a variety of settings. In her applied work her particular interest lies in the relationship of individuals to their work, and the influence of the workplace setting on that relationship. In private practice, she provides role consultation, executive coaching, team and organisational development in the public, private and voluntary sector. She works at the Tavistock Centre, co-ordinating and providing a Group Relations-based consultation and training intervention for workers and managers in health and social care organisations. She is also a clinician in the NHS, where she provides specialist teaching and consultation for staff groups in mental health services. Originally trained as a teacher, she has also worked in social work, in career and enterprise development and in management of social care and training services.

 

Stewart Beever BA(Hons), PGCE, Dip.St.Couns.,Ass.Mbr. BAP, Mbr.BCP
Stewart Beever worked in industry and commerce before training as a teacher. Following a diploma in career guidance, he worked in HE for a number of years as a Careers Adviser. He completed a psychodynamic counselling training prior to extensive experience in workplace counselling and consultation and then qualified with the British Association of Psychotherapists as a psychoanalytic psychotherapist. In addition to working as a consultant for Careers In Depth, he now teaches on Msc courses in counselling and consultancy at the University of London

 

Francesca CardonaFrancesca Cardona BA(Hons)

Francesca Cardona is an organisational and management consultant who provides consultancy at individual, team and institutional level. She has taught on various management and leadership courses and has extensive experience in Group Relation Training Conferences designed to further the understanding of organisations and working groups. S he is currently a visiting tutor on the MA course 'Consultation and the Organisation' , Tavistock & Portman Trust & University of East London.

Francesca combines a practical focus with a particular attention to underlying dynamics and issues, always keeping in mind the organisational context. She has a particular interest in the area of individual and organisational transition.

 

Pippa FosterPippa Foster BA, DCP, C.Clin.Psychol., Mbr.TSP, Mbr.BCP
Pippa Foster trained as a clinical psychologist and psychoanalytical psychotherapist at the Tavistock Clinic, where she worked on the teaching staff of the Adolescent Department. She was a founding member of the Career and Educational Counselling service (CEC), and has a particular interest in the impact of transition, developmentally and culturally. In addition to her clinical practice she has worked in the public, private and voluntary sectors in consultancy, selection and training. This work  has included working internationally in Eastern Europe, Africa and Central America.

 

William HaltonWilliam Halton BA, Mbr.ACP, Mbr.BPC
William Halton is an independent organisational consultant and executive coach. He has a systems psychodynamics approach to the human dimension of organisations based on the Tavistock model. He is currently a visiting tutor to the experiential Developing Leaders programme at Henley Management College and has coaching and consultancy experience with chief executives, senior managers and frontline services in a variety of fields in the public, private and voluntary sectors. His special interests are in mediation work, personal development programmes and experiential group dynamics. He has extensive experience of directing group relations conferences in the UK and has worked in Spain, Italy, Israel, Denmark and Greece. He is a contributor to ‘The Unconscious at work’ edited by A. Obholzer and V Z Roberts and to ‘Working below the surface’ edited by C. Huffington. He is a qualified practitioner and supervisor in child and adult psychotherapy.
